He didn’t choose you. But he didn’t let you go, either.
If you’ve ever been stuck in a breakup loop—confused by breadcrumbing, ghosting, or the emotional fallout of dating someone with an avoidant attachment style—this short read is for you.
Always Running: Breadcrumbing vs. Real Regret dives deep into the avoidant behaviors that keep you hooked long after the relationship ends. With a sharp, emotionally intelligent voice, Gergana Lyubenova breaks down:
What breadcrumbing is and why it hurts so much
How avoidant partners create confusion after a breakup
The psychology behind intermittent reinforcement and emotional withdrawal
What real regret looks like—and why most avoidants won’t offer it
How to stop spiraling after ghosting, discards, or hot-and-cold messages
Whether you’re healing from a situationship, navigating a trauma bond, or just tired of decoding “Hey stranger” texts from emotionally unavailable men—this book offers clarity, validation, and just enough humor to help you exhale.
If you’ve ever felt stuck in the almost—almost love, almost closure, almost healing—this will finally name what happened.
